Activity

From 10/17/2016 to 11/15/2016

11/14/2016

06:19 PM Revision bed3654e: "Drill down" into next-values inside dictionary values in src/project/variable...
This solves the problem of using next-value in the following situation:
object-1:
{
"variables": {
"fo...
J. Moringen
05:21 PM Revision 415573d1: Backport: Added recommended packages in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_RECOMMENDS): added git,
subversion, mercurial, unp, lsb-release
(...
J. Moringen
05:20 PM Revision 3707d187: Backport: Added missing libc dependency in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DEPENDS): added missing
dependency on libc6
(cherry picked from c...
J. Moringen
05:20 PM Revision 52208659: Backport: Improved package meta-data in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DESCRIPTION): slightly
fleshed out
(CPACK_DEBIAN_PACKAGE_DEPENDS...
J. Moringen
05:14 PM Revision bd028a04: Added recommended packages in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_RECOMMENDS): added git,
subversion, mercurial, unp, lsb-release
J. Moringen
12:33 PM Revision 2bb6060f: Backport: Produce more accurate version in src/commandline-interface/main.lisp
refs #2677
* src/commandline-interface/main.lisp (configure): use
`jenkins.project-system:version/list' if availab...
J. Moringen
11:27 AM Revision 8190ca02: Produce more accurate version in src/commandline-interface/main.lisp
fixes #2677
* src/commandline-interface/main.lisp (configure): use
`jenkins.project-system:version/list' if available
J. Moringen

11/10/2016

06:50 PM Revision e77b6081: extend! performs aspect ordering in src/project/protocol.lisp
* src/project/protocol.lisp (*builder-constraints*): new variable; moved
here from src/project/aspect.lisp
(exten...
J. Moringen
05:01 PM Revision 9bdc537d: Create gzip output without timestamps in cpack/DebianUbuntu.cmake
Timestamps in the gzip output obstruct reproducible builds and get
flagged by lintian.
* cpack/DebianUbuntu.cmake: e...
J. Moringen
05:01 PM Revision ce6c8cc4: Added missing libc dependency in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DEPENDS): added missing
dependency on libc6
J. Moringen
05:01 PM Revision c794c343: Generate dependency on libssl package in cpack/DebianUbuntu.cmake
* tools-for-build/which-libssl-package.lisp: new file; determine the
Debian package providing the libssl shared obj...
J. Moringen
05:01 PM Revision de693b23: Extended package description in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DESCRIPTION): added
paragraphs on recipes and templates
J. Moringen
10:05 AM Revision 16f42142: Added github aspect in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ect github): J. Moringen
10:05 AM Revision ff4bd28f: Fixed removing interface implementations in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ect trigger/scm): fixed key
argument to `removef'
(define-aspect checkstyle...
J. Moringen
10:05 AM Revision 8da156b7: Added property/github in lib/jenkins.api/src/api/classes.lisp
* lib/jenkins.api/src/api/classes.lisp (define-interface property):
added `property/github' implementation
* lib/je...
J. Moringen
10:05 AM Revision 6a216521: Cosmetic change in lib/jenkins.api/src/api/package.lisp
* lib/jenkins.api/src/api/package.lisp (package jenkins.api): removed
empty :export clause
J. Moringen

11/08/2016

01:01 PM Revision c3bf0b14: Tweaks in lib/jenkins.api/src/scripting/release.lisp
* lib/jenkins.api/src/scripting/release.lisp (header): updated copyright
(toplevel): updated example
J. Moringen

11/03/2016

12:37 AM Revision eea6000a: Added checkstyle and pmd aspects in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ect checkstyle):
(define-aspect pmd):
J. Moringen
12:37 AM Revision aef7ee6d: Added checkstyle and pmd publishers in lib/jenkins.api/src/api/classes.lisp
* lib/jenkins.api/src/api/classes.lisp
(define-interface-implementations publisher): added checkstyle and pmd
pub...
J. Moringen
10:13 AM Revision cc85bb1e: Improved printing of publishers in lib/jenkins.api/src/api/classes.lisp
* lib/jenkins.api/src/api/classes.lisp
(define-interface-implementations publisher): added name-slot options
to t...
J. Moringen
10:13 AM Revision 79f3dfbd: Added health-scale-factor in lib/jenkins.api/src/api/{classes,conversion}.lisp
* lib/jenkins.api/src/api/conversion.lisp (deftype health-scale-factor):
new type;
(xml-> string eql health-scale...
J. Moringen

11/02/2016

12:09 PM Revision c31c6df8: Declared ignored parameter in lib/jenkins.api/src/api/conversion.lisp
* lib/jenkins.api/src/api/conversion.lisp (deftype plist/equals):
declared list-type parameter ignored
J. Moringen
12:09 PM Revision e5a802e6: Fixed printing of publisher/junit in lib/jenkins.api/src/api/classes.lisp
* lib/jenkins.api/src/api/classes.lisp
(define-interface-implementations publisher): added name-slot option
to ju...
J. Moringen

10/27/2016

01:45 PM Revision 6ff63932: Improved package meta-data in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DESCRIPTION): slightly
fleshed out
(CPACK_DEBIAN_PACKAGE_DEPENDS...
J. Moringen
01:34 PM Revision 382140e4: Improved package meta-data in cpack/DebianUbuntu.cmake
* cpack/DebianUbuntu.cmake (CPACK_DEBIAN_PACKAGE_DESCRIPTION): slightly
fleshed out
(CPACK_DEBIAN_PACKAGE_DEPENDS...
J. Moringen

10/26/2016

11:17 AM Revision b1dacbcf: Errors during load/template are fatal src/commandline-interface/main.lisp
* src/commandline-interface/main.lisp (main): made errors during
load/template non-continuable
J. Moringen

10/25/2016

12:09 PM Revision a45033b8: Errors during load/distribution are fatal src/commandline-interface/main.lisp
fixes #2671
* src/commandline-interface/main.lisp (main): made errors during
load/distribution non-continuable
J. Moringen

10/24/2016

12:06 PM Revision fbf09f59: Fixed type of aspect.slaves.restrict-to-slaves in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ect slaves): fixed type of
aspect.slaves.restrict-to-slaves list -> or null s...
J. Moringen

10/21/2016

01:09 AM Revision 007e8b97: Added git-repository-browser aspect in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ect git-repository-browser): new
aspect; configures a repository browser for ...
J. Moringen
01:08 AM Revision 754655f8: Added string -> keyword conversion in src/project/variable-evaluation.lisp
* src/project/variable-evaluation.lisp (as string eql keyword): new
method; turn a string into the corresponding ke...
J. Moringen
12:53 AM Revision 83f0f0c5: Do not count sloccount output file as sloc in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ect sloccount): write sloccount
output file outside of workspace to make sure...
J. Moringen
07:15 PM Revision 943cf100: Improved unpacking of copied artifacts in src/project/aspects.lisp
Using a shell for-loop does not work well in case there are no artifacts
to unpack.
* src/project/aspects.lisp (defi...
J. Moringen

10/20/2016

04:29 PM Revision ea73a4aa: Improved unpacking of copied artifacts in src/project/aspects.lisp
Using a shell for-loop does not work well in case there are no artifacts
to unpack.
* src/project/aspects.lisp (defi...
J. Moringen
03:20 PM Revision 35c90450: Show provided/required thins in src/report/graphviz.lisp
* src/report/graphviz.lisp (jenkins-dependencies): new struct;
represents graph being drawn
(graph-object-attribu...
J. Moringen
02:02 PM Revision 0bdd3c8e: Added variable type information in src/**/*.lisp
* src/project/protocol.lisp (platform-requires t cons): added type for
platform requires variable
(access t): add...
J. Moringen
01:04 PM Revision 6cf4df27: Added variable type information in src/**/*.lisp
* src/project/protocol.lisp (platform-requires t cons): added type for
platform requires variable
(access t): add...
J. Moringen

10/19/2016

12:40 PM Revision 3358e2d5: Added directories parameter to sloccount aspect in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ect sloccount): added directories
parameter for specifying directories which ...
J. Moringen

10/18/2016

02:11 PM Revision fcbe0dde: Version bump 0.8 -> 0.9 in jenkins.project.asd
* jenkins.project.asd (+version-minor+): changed value 8 -> 9 J. Moringen
02:10 PM Revision 2d274aa1: Parse variable expressions exactly once in src/project/*.lisp
All places that construct variable expressions now parse string parts
upfront. This means evaluating variable express...
J. Moringen
02:10 PM Revision f9abadb4: Type checking of variable expressions in src/project/variable-*.lisp
* src/project/variable-model.lisp (variable-expression-value): new type;
describes value of fully evaluated variabl...
J. Moringen
02:10 PM Revision 4be54ad9: Added remove of JUnit test reporting in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ect junit): remove JUnit test
report if the value of the pattern variable is ...
J. Moringen

10/17/2016

02:53 PM Revision e6753d27: Renamed aspect variable of warnings aspect in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ect warnings): renamed variable
warning-parsers -> aspect.warnings.parsers
J. Moringen
11:19 AM Revision 02da5d87: Fixed format control string in src/commandline-interface/main.lisp
* src/commandline-interface/main.lisp (main): fixed format control
string
J. Moringen
11:13 AM Revision 0c664283: Log overwritten variables in src/commandline-interface/main.lisp
* src/commandline-interface/main.lisp (load-distributions): log
overwritten variables
J. Moringen
11:12 AM Revision 8f6222da: Aspect trigger/scm can disable the trigger in src/project/aspects.lisp
* src/project/aspects.lisp (define-aspect trigger/scm): disable the
trigger when the trigger spec is false
J. Moringen
 

Also available in: Atom